M: Hello, and (5)welcome to our program "Working Abroad." Our guest this evening is a Londoner who lives and works in Italy. Her name’s Susan Hill. Susan, welcome to the program. (6) You live in Florence. How long have you been living there?
W: (6)Since 1982. But when I went there in 1982, I planned to stay for only 6 months.
M: Why did you change your mind?
W: Well, I’m a designer. I design leather goods, mainly shoes and handbags. Soon after I arrived in Florence, I got a job with one of Italy’s top fashion houses, Ferregamo. So, I decided to stay.
M: How lucky! Do you still work for Ferregamo?
W: No, (7)I’ve been a freelance designer for quite a long time now. Since 1988, in fact.
M: So, does that mean you design for several different companies now?
W: Yes, that’s right. (7) I’ve designed many fashion items for a number of Italian companies, and during the last four years, I’ve also been designing for the British company, Burberry.
M: What have you been designing for them?
W: Mostly handbags, and small leather goods.
M: (8)Has the fashion industry in Italy changed since 1982?
W: (8) Oh, yes. It has become a lot more competitive. Because the quality of products from other countries has improved a lot. But the Italian quality and design is still world-famous.
M: And do you ever think of returning to live in England?
W: No, not really. Working in Italy is more interesting. I also love the Mediterranean sun and the Italian lifestyle.
M: Well, thank you for talking to us, Susan.
W: My pleasure.
